ReserveBar is an e-commerce platform that specializes in rare and premium spirits, providing a top-notch shopping experience. They focus on luxury, aiming to simplify the process of discovering and purchasing high-end liquor. Meanwhile, City Winery combines a unique wine experience with on-site restaurants, offering a variety of wines crafted from grapes sourced across the country.

What types of products can I find on ReserveBar?
ReserveBar offers a wide range of rare and luxury spirits, including whiskey, vodka, rum, and liqueurs, perfect for gifting or personal enjoyment.
Does City Winery offer unique experiences?
Yes, City Winery provides unique experiences including wine tastings, live music events, and vineyard tours, making it an atmospheric choice for wine enthusiasts.

Are there any membership benefits at City Winery?
City Winery has a membership program that offers benefits such as exclusive wine releases, discounts, and invitations to events.
